Musicians born in 1973
January 10 - Aerle Taree, Arrested Development
April 4 - Kelly Price
April 29 - Mike Hogan, The Cranberries
May 17 - Joshua Homme, guitarist and vocalist for Queens of the Stone Age
June 9 - Wes Scantlin, Puddle Of Mudd
June 26 - Gretchen Wilson
July 29 - Wanya Morris, Boyz II Men
Aug. 8 - Scott Stapp, Creed
Nov. 3 - Mick Thompson, Slipknot guitarist
Nov. 9 - Nick Lachey, 98 Degrees
Nov. 11 - Jason White, Greenday guitarist
Nov. 28 - Jade Puget, AFI guitarist
Dec. 8 - Corey Taylor, Slipknot lead vocalist
Misicians who died in 1973
March 5 - Michael Jeffrey, Jimi Hendrix's personal manager
March 8 - Ron Pigpen McKernan, Grateful Dead
July 14 - Clarence White, guitarist The Byrds
Sept 19 - Gram Parsons, flying burrito brothers
Sept 20 - Jim Croce
Dec 20 - Bobby Darin

Musical Events of 1973
January 9 - Mick Jagger's request for a Japanese visa is rejected on account of a 1969 drug bust, putting an abrupt end to The Rolling Stones' plans to tour the Orient.
January 14 - Elvis Presley's Aloha From Hawaii television special is seen around the world by more than 1 billion viewers
January 14 - Grateful Dead bassist Phil Lesh is arrested for drug possession in California.
January 18 - The Rolling Stones benefit concert for Nicaraguan earthquake victims raises over $350,000. (Mick Jagger adds $150,000 of his own money to the total in May).
January 30- KISS performs their first concert, at the Coventary Club in Queens.
March 8 - Paul McCartney is fined $240 after pleading guilty to charges of growing marijuana outside his Scottish farm.
March 24 - Lou Reed is bitten by a fan during a concert in Buffalo, New York.
April 3 - Capitol Records releases two greatest hits collections, The Beatles /1962-1966 and The Beatles 1967-1970, commonly referred to as the Red and Blue albums.
April 16 - Paul McCartney's first television special, James Paul McCartney airs. The special includes performances by McCartney and Wings.
May 25 - Mike Oldfield releases Tubular Bells
July 3 - David Bowie 'retires' his stage persona 'Ziggy Stardust' in front of a shocked audience at the Hammersmith Odeon at the end of his British tour.

To kick off the year 1974, I thought I would share some UK statistics and some USA statistics
What did things cost in 1974?
USA:
average house~$34,900.00
new car~$3,700.00
Gallon of Gas~$0.55
Average income~$13,900.00
UK:
average house~$10,900
Gallon of Gas~$0.42
new car~$2,400
average income~$10,300
